Q: Is 39,524,673 a Prime Number?
A: No, 39,524,673 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 39524673 can be evenly divided by 1 3 433 1,299 30,427 91,281 13,174,891 and 39,524,673, with no remainder.
Since 39,524,673 cannot be divided by just 1 and 39,524,673, it is not a prime number.
